To meet its $50-billion export target by 2030, the Uttar Pradesh government is looking to significantly scale up services sector, with a focus on Information Technology (IT) and Global Capability Centres (GCC) domains. Under the UP Export Promotion Policy 2025-30, the state aims to raise goods and services exports from $21 billion in 2024 to $50 billion by 2030.
